CARBON REDUCTION
Reduced Air Travel:
This holiday to Santorini and Athens is designed to minimize air travel. The transition from the port of Piraeus to Santorini is planed by ferry and not by plane, eliminating the need for internal flights, thus reducing the tour's carbon footprint. Made from Volcanic Soil and Aegean, bathed in dazzling sunlight and swept by the Aegean breeze, Santorini is more than just breathtaking views and iconic architecture. Its fertile volcanic soil gives life to exceptional local products—vivid in flavour and rooted in the island’s unique environment. From ancient vineyards to sun-ripened vegetables, the island’s gastronomy is a true reflection of its landscape. Fava (yellow split peas), white aubergines, capers, the cherry tomatoes that the locals first cultivated in the 18th century, famous for their unique taste owed to the arid soil of the island are some of its premium products. The island, also famous for its local Assyrtiko and Vinsanto wines, is a gastronomy magnet.
